@import"https://fonts.googleapis.com/css2?family=Inter:wght@300;500;600;700&display=swap";:root{--primary-blue-9: #242f38;--primary-blue-5: #145685;--primary-light-blue-5: #1b8db3;--neutral-gray-1: #f1f2f3;--neutral-gray-2: #edeff0;--neutral-gray-4: #d0d5d9;--neutral-gray-6: #8b9399;--neutral-white: #ffffff}*{box-sizing:border-box;margin:0;padding:0}.simulator-bg{background-color:var(--neutral-gray-1);display:flex;flex-direction:column;align-items:center;justify-content:center;padding:40px 20px;min-height:100vh;font-family:Inter,sans-serif}@media (min-width: 1400px){.simulator-bg{padding-left:320px;padding-right:320px}}.simulator-card{background-color:var(--neutral-white);border-radius:8px;box-shadow:0 18px 60px -30px #242f382e;width:100%;max-width:1181px;display:flex;flex-direction:column;overflow:hidden}.simulator-header{display:flex;justify-content:space-between;align-items:center;padding:24px 40px;border-bottom:1px solid var(--neutral-gray-4);width:100%;position:relative}.simulator-title{font-weight:700;font-size:24px;color:var(--primary-blue-9);letter-spacing:-.5px}.simulator-nav{display:flex;gap:32px;align-items:center}.nav-tab{display:flex;flex-direction:column;position:relative;cursor:pointer}.nav-tab p{font-weight:700;font-size:13px;line-height:20px;text-transform:uppercase;color:var(--neutral-gray-6);padding:8px 0}.nav-tab.active p{color:var(--primary-light-blue-5)}.nav-indicator{position:absolute;bottom:-25px;height:3px;width:100%;background-color:var(--primary-light-blue-5);z-index:2}.nav-indicator.hidden{display:none}.simulator-subheader{padding:16px 40px;border-bottom:1px solid var(--neutral-gray-4);background-color:var(--neutral-white)}.add-pension-action{background:none;border:none;font-weight:700;font-size:13px;text-transform:uppercase;color:#1b8db3;cursor:pointer;padding:0;letter-spacing:.5px;transition:opacity .2s}.add-pension-action:hover{opacity:.7}.add-pension-action.is-active{color:var(--neutral-gray-6)}.simulator-content{display:flex;flex-direction:column;gap:8px;padding:40px 40px 0;width:100%}.simulator-chart{display:flex;gap:20px;height:420px;min-height:420px;width:100%}.column{display:flex;flex-direction:column;gap:20px;height:100%;align-items:flex-start;justify-content:flex-end}.col-header{opacity:0;transform:translateY(10px);flex:none;transition:transform 1s cubic-bezier(.33,1,.68,1),opacity 1s ease-out}.is-loaded .col-header:not(.col-third .col-header){opacity:1;transform:translateY(0)}.is-pension-visible .col-third .col-header{opacity:1;transform:translateY(0);transition-delay:.8s!important}.bar,.bar-stack,.bar-full{opacity:0;transform-origin:bottom;transition:transform var(--duration, 2s) cubic-bezier(.33,1,.68,1),max-height var(--duration, 2s) cubic-bezier(.33,1,.68,1),opacity 1.5s ease-out}.col-third{width:0;opacity:0;flex:0 0 0;margin:0;overflow:hidden;pointer-events:none;transition:width .8s cubic-bezier(.16,1,.3,1),opacity .6s ease-out,flex .8s cubic-bezier(.16,1,.3,1)}.is-pension-visible .col-third{width:171px;opacity:1;pointer-events:all;margin-right:0;flex:none}.col-first .bar,.col-third .bar-stack{max-height:0;transform:scaleY(1)}.is-pension-visible .col-third .bar-stack,.is-pension-visible .col-third .col-header{transition-delay:.8s!important}.col-second,.col-fourth{--duration: 1s}.col-second .bar,.col-fourth .bar{max-height:420px;transform:scaleX(0);transform-origin:left}.is-loaded .bar:not(.col-third .bar),.is-loaded .bar-stack:not(.col-third .bar-stack),.is-loaded .bar-full:not(.col-third .bar-full){opacity:1;max-height:420px;transform:scale(1)!important}.is-pension-visible .col-third .bar-stack,.is-pension-visible .col-third .bar{opacity:1;max-height:420px;transform:scaleY(1);transition-delay:.8s!important}.col-first{width:157px}.col-second{width:182px}.col-fourth{flex:1 0 0}.is-loaded .col-first .bar,.is-loaded .col-first .col-header{transition-delay:0s}.is-loaded .col-second .bar,.is-loaded .col-second .col-header{transition-delay:.3s}.is-loaded .col-fourth .bar,.is-loaded .col-fourth .col-header{transition-delay:.6s}.col-second .bar>*,.col-fourth .bar>*{opacity:0;transition:opacity .6s ease-out;pointer-events:none}.is-loaded .col-second .bar>*{opacity:1;transition-delay:1.1s}.is-loaded .col-fourth .bar>*{opacity:1;transition-delay:1.7s}.col-header{display:flex;flex-direction:column;gap:4px;font-size:14px;line-height:20px;white-space:nowrap;width:100%}.col-label-group{display:flex;gap:9px;align-items:center}.col-label{font-weight:500;color:var(--neutral-gray-6)}.text-dark{color:var(--primary-blue-9)}.col-value{font-weight:300}.col-value.text-normal{color:var(--primary-blue-9)}.col-value.blue-text{font-weight:700;color:var(--primary-blue-5);text-transform:uppercase}.dropdown-icon{width:8px;height:8px;display:flex;align-items:center;justify-content:center}.dropdown-icon img{width:100%;height:100%}.bar{display:flex;flex-direction:column;padding:16px;width:100%;flex:1 0 0}.bar-dark-gray{background-color:var(--neutral-gray-6);border-radius:8px 8px 0 0;justify-content:space-between;color:var(--neutral-white)}.bar-light-gray{background-color:var(--neutral-gray-4);border-radius:0 8px 0 0;justify-content:flex-start}.bar-gradient-light{background:linear-gradient(180deg,#a7d3e2 0%,#cfe7f0 100%);border-radius:12px 12px 0 0;gap:4px}.bar-gradient-dark{background:linear-gradient(180deg,#6bb5ce 0%,#b0d7e5 100%);gap:4px}.bar-full{border-radius:8px 0 0;flex:1 0 0}.bar-stack{display:flex;flex-direction:column;width:100%;flex:1 0 0}.bar-top-text,.bar-bottom-text{display:flex;flex-direction:column;gap:4px}.bar-label{font-weight:500;font-size:14px;line-height:20px}.bar-value{font-weight:300;font-size:14px;line-height:20px}.simulator-footer{display:flex;gap:20px;align-items:flex-start;margin-top:48px}.action-button-area{width:157px;display:flex;align-items:flex-start}.btn-teilpension{display:flex;align-items:center;justify-content:center;gap:12px;padding:8px 20px;border:2px solid var(--primary-blue-5);border-radius:28px;background:transparent;cursor:pointer;width:100%}.btn-teilpension span{font-weight:700;font-size:14px;line-height:20px;text-transform:uppercase;color:var(--primary-blue-5)}.btn-icon{width:16px;height:16px}.age-slider-area{display:flex;width:100%;position:relative;height:120px;align-items:flex-start;user-select:none}.age-slider-track{position:relative;width:100%;height:80px;cursor:pointer;margin-top:10px}.age-mark{position:absolute;top:0;transform:translate(-50%);display:flex;flex-direction:column;align-items:center;gap:8px;pointer-events:none}.age-mark-line{background-color:var(--neutral-gray-6);width:1.5px;height:16px;transition:all .2s ease}.age-mark-line.active{background-color:var(--primary-blue-9);width:2px;height:24px}.age-mark-text{color:var(--primary-blue-9);font-weight:300;font-size:14px;transition:opacity .2s ease}.year-mark .age-mark-text{font-size:16px}.age-submarks-container{position:absolute;top:0;height:16px;display:flex;justify-content:space-evenly;align-items:center;pointer-events:none}.custom-dot{width:3px;height:3px;border-radius:50%;background-color:var(--neutral-gray-6)}.scale-selector{position:absolute;top:-20px;transform:translate(-50%);display:flex;flex-direction:column;align-items:center;z-index:10;pointer-events:none;transition:transform .1s ease}.scale-selector.dragging{transform:translate(-50%) scale(1.05)}.selector-pin{position:relative;display:flex;width:66px;height:77px}.pin-bg{position:absolute;top:0;left:0;width:100%;height:100%;z-index:-1;-webkit-user-drag:none}.pin-text{position:absolute;left:50%;top:30%;transform:translate(-50%);font-weight:700;font-size:20px;color:var(--neutral-white);line-height:1;text-align:center;z-index:1}.selector-labels{display:flex;flex-direction:column;align-items:center;margin-top:8px}.selector-date{font-size:14px;font-weight:600;color:var(--primary-blue-9);white-space:nowrap}.selector-desc{font-size:12px;font-weight:400;color:var(--primary-blue-9);white-space:nowrap}@tailwind base;@tailwind components;@tailwind utilities;*{margin:0;padding:0;box-sizing:border-box}body{font-family:Inter,sans-serif}
